The Caloric Spectrum of Protein Powders

The calorie count for a tablespoon of protein powder is not fixed; it fluctuates widely based on the protein source, processing, and added ingredients. While a standard serving scoop often measures around 25-35 grams, a tablespoon is a much smaller, less precise unit, typically holding about 7-10 grams of powder depending on its density.

For instance, a typical scoop of whey protein isolate might contain 100-120 calories for 25 grams, meaning a single gram holds approximately 4-4.8 calories. If your tablespoon holds 7 grams, that’s roughly 28-33.6 calories. This calculation highlights the importance of understanding the powder’s specific nutritional label and density for accurate macro tracking.

Different protein types naturally possess varying caloric densities. Plant-based proteins, for example, often come with a slightly higher carbohydrate or fat content compared to some highly refined animal-based isolates, influencing their per-tablespoon calorie count.

1 Tbsp Protein Powder Calories: The Micro Details

Pinpointing the exact calorie count for one tablespoon requires a look at the specific product’s nutritional label. Most labels provide information per serving, which is usually a larger scoop. To calculate per tablespoon, you would divide the serving’s total calories by the number of tablespoons that make up that serving.

A typical serving of protein powder (around 25-35g) delivers 20-25g of protein and 100-150 calories. Assuming a tablespoon holds approximately 7-10 grams of powder, a simple division helps. If a 25g serving (roughly 3 tablespoons) has 100 calories, then one tablespoon provides about 33 calories. This method offers a practical approach for estimation when a scale isn’t available.

The density of the powder also plays a significant role. A fluffy, fine powder might weigh less per tablespoon than a coarser, denser powder, even if they visually appear to fill the same volume. This physical characteristic directly impacts the actual grams, and thus calories, contained in your tablespoon.

Decoding Different Protein Sources

The origin of your protein powder significantly shapes its caloric and macronutrient profile. Each type offers a distinct blend of protein, fats, and carbohydrates.

  • Whey Protein (Concentrate vs. Isolate): Whey concentrate contains some lactose and fat, contributing slightly more calories per gram than whey isolate, which undergoes further processing to remove most fats and carbs. Isolate typically offers a higher protein percentage per serving.
  • Casein Protein: Known for its slow digestion, casein often has a similar caloric density to whey concentrate, containing minimal fats and carbohydrates. Its unique molecular structure affects its texture and density.
  • Plant-Based Proteins (Pea, Rice, Hemp, Soy): These often contain a higher proportion of carbohydrates and fats compared to whey isolate. Pea protein is quite lean, while rice protein can have more carbs. Hemp protein is notable for its healthy fats and fiber content, which naturally increases its caloric value per gram. Soy protein typically mirrors whey concentrate in its macro breakdown.

Understanding these differences helps in selecting a powder that aligns with your specific dietary goals and caloric needs.

Beyond Calories: Macronutrient Breakdown

While calories offer a quick energy measure, the macronutrient composition provides a deeper understanding of what you are consuming. Protein powders are, by design, rich in protein, but the amounts of fat and carbohydrates vary.

  • Protein: The primary component, typically ranging from 70% to 90% of the powder’s weight. This is the muscle-building, satiety-promoting element.
  • Carbohydrates: These can range from almost zero in highly purified isolates to several grams in concentrates or plant-based blends. Sugars, both natural and added, contribute to the carb count. Fiber, also a carbohydrate, can be present in plant-based options, offering digestive benefits.
  • Fats: Minimal in most protein powders, but present in concentrates and some plant-based options like hemp. These fats contribute more calories per gram (9 calories/gram) compared to protein or carbs (4 calories/gram).

Analyzing the full macro breakdown ensures you are not inadvertently consuming unwanted fats or sugars when your goal is primarily protein intake.

Factors Influencing Calorie Count

Several elements beyond the core protein source contribute to the overall caloric value of a tablespoon of protein powder. These additions are often included for flavor, texture, or additional nutritional benefits.

  1. Sweeteners: Many protein powders contain natural sweeteners like stevia or monk fruit, which are calorie-free. Some use sugar alcohols (like erythritol) or actual sugars (like fructose or dextrose) that do contribute calories.
  2. Flavorings: Natural and artificial flavorings generally add minimal calories, but when combined with sugar or fat-based carriers, their contribution can increase. Cocoa powder, for instance, adds a small number of calories along with flavor.
  3. Thickeners and Gums: Ingredients like xanthan gum or guar gum are used to improve texture and mixability. They are typically low in calories but contribute to the overall weight and composition of the powder.
  4. Added Nutrients or Supplements: Some protein powders are fortified with BCAAs, creatine, vitamins, or digestive enzymes. While many of these are calorie-free or negligible, certain additions can slightly increase the total caloric load.

Always review the ingredients list on your protein powder to understand what else might be contributing to its caloric profile.

Accurate Measurement for Macro Tracking

Relying on a tablespoon for precise macro tracking can be misleading due to variations in powder density and how loosely or compactly it’s packed. For the most accurate calorie and macronutrient accounting, a digital kitchen scale is the gold standard.

Weighing your protein powder in grams allows you to use the exact nutritional information provided on the label, which is typically listed per gram or per a specific gram-based serving size. This eliminates the guesswork associated with volume measurements.

If a scale isn’t available, using a level tablespoon, rather than a heaping one, provides a more consistent, albeit still approximate, measurement. Remember that even small discrepancies in daily intake can add up over time when you are closely managing your caloric budget.
